    It hasn't affected my trading at all. But it's been a positive experience because writing about my trading and putting thoughts into words reinforces my trading beliefs and rules. I also like chatting about trading with people who can have an intelligent discussion about.

    I don't follow a specific diet, I just eat clean and follow this guideline most of the time: Eat lots of meat, vegetables, nuts and seeds, some fruit, little starch and no sugar.
